Dream Pie

Submitted by: Phyllis 
If you have three hours notice, you can whip this fun and delicious pie up for company. You 'll need a graham cracker crust, a tub of whipped topping, vanilla pudding mix, and a can of crushed pineapple. Mix the last three ingredients together and put in the crust. Then, just chill and serve.
